Kainton is a small rural locality in South Australia's Yorke Peninsula, approximately 10 km south of Paskeville. Covering about 170 square kilometers, it has a population of around 55 residents, with a median age of 55.2 years. The area is predominantly rural, with separate houses being the common dwelling type. Kainton is governed by the Yorke Peninsula Council and falls within the federal Division of Grey and the state electoral district of Narungga. The locality is known for its peaceful surroundings and is part of the Barossa - Yorke - Mid North region.
